This Hotel with Acropolis View Will Take You on a Journey Through Time in the Heart of Athens – Prepare to Be Swept Away!

Altar Suites is a modern-day boutique accommodation that pays homage to both the past and the present of Athens. With its amazing Acropolis view, elegant design, and exceptional service, it is the perfect home base for visitors looking to experience the inspiring energy of this vibrant city Athens has long been a beloved destination for [...]